To my daughter
By Michael Moyo

What goes on in that little mind of yours
The only utter is your melodic murmurs
With groans of sporadic complaints
Neither do I understand your burble
I wonder if you hear me calling your name
As your stare with your cherubic eyes
Nor is my mutter a mumble in your ears.

Seeking attention of your mother's milk
Succulent satisfaction of the juices of life
Suddenly the burst of laughter erupts
Shedding the room with warm air of your
Seraphic precious soul's omnipresence
Slowly you slumber in saintly serenity
Sleep my sweet little maiden.

What goes on in your little episode of sleep
With twists and turns as your only posture
I wonder where you go in your dreams
Or maybe your travel back to heaven
You kick like you are still in your womb
When you wake with your devine scent of
Your so soft ethereal and rapturous touch
and every of your drooling kiss.
